Abdelkader Griffins' Abdelkader mixes it up in home opener GRAND RAPIDS -- The Grand Rapids Griffins' home opener was a hard-fought game -- quite literally for Justin Abdelkader. The former Mona Shores and Michigan State standout got into his first fight in a Griffins uniform during the team's 6-4 win over the Hamilton Bulldogs at Van Andel Arena on Saturday night. With 4:39 left in the second period, Abdelkader laid a check on the Bulldogs' Greg Stewart while going after a puck in the Griffins' zone. As the puck moved toward the blue line, Hamilton's Mike Glumac took down Abdelkader and the two tussled for a few moments on the ice. Abdelkader was hit with boarding and fighting penalties, while Glumac drew a game misconduct to go with instigating and fighting penalties. "He came right after me and threw his stuff off, so I was like, 'All right, here we go,' " Abdelkader said. "You just have to try and be ready for that kind of stuff." Abdelkader said it was his first fight since juniors -- fighting isn't allowed in college -- and he felt a little rusty. But he wasn't too worried about his parents might say after they witnessed the scrum during their son's debut in Grand Rapids. "I don't care," Abdelkader said, smirking. "Whatever." Abdelkader also scored his third goal of the season 3:19 into the first period. While on the power play, he tipped a Jonathan Ericsson shot past Bulldogs goaltender Marc Denis to put the Griffins up 2-0.
